Not everyone studies a language for the same reason, a fact that is rarely reflected in traditional language study materials. Now that students have a variety of language-learning tools literally at their fingertips, they can choose the ones that best suit their individual learning needs and preferences.Īnother benefit of the use of technology in foreign-language learning is that it allows students to personalize their learning. Teachers of foreign language have long known that students do not learn language in the same way, and foreign language acquisition research abounds with explanations for this disparity, including differences of age, learning styles and motivational factors. First, the use of technology in language learning increases opportunities for success by offering students greater versatility. The technology-based language-learning tools described below have two main advantages over traditional language study methods. Thanks to laptop and tablet computers, media players, satellite dishes and smart phones, students have more options than ever for learning a foreign language. Today, advances in technology and the mass adoption of the internet have revolutionized the foreign language learning industry. Traci Andrighetti suggests five fun ways to improve language skills without spending a centavoĪs recently as the early 1990’s, those who wanted to learn a foreign language had three basic means of doing so: textbooks, cassette tapes or CD-ROMs.
